Pular para o conteúdo
  • Este tópico contém 2 respostas, 2 vozes e foi atualizado pela última vez 17 anos atrás por mpvargas.
Visualizando 3 posts - 1 até 3 (de 3 do total)
  • Autor
    Posts
  • #85829
    mpvargas
    Participante

      Caros Amigos,
      Estou com problemas de espaço no servidor.
      Gostaria de saber se posso mover a tablespace temp e undo para outro filesystem.
      Uso Oracle 10g com Linux Redhat4.
      Obrigado.

      #85831
      David Siqueira
      Participante

        E ai brother, tu pode sim mover esses seus Tablespaces, tem duas maneiras, uma é baixando a instancia e colocando em MOUNT e fazendo RENAME dos Datafiles de um Filesystem para outro, o outro jeito é você recria-las e alterar o database para assumir as novas :

        1 Maneira :
        alter database rename file '' to '';

        2 Maneira :
        – Crie uma nova tablespace TEMP com outro nome e altere a DEFAULT TABLESPACE TEMP do seu Database :
        Alter database default tablespace temp ;
        – No caso da UNDO:
        – Crie uma nova tablespace de UNDO e altere seu parametro de UNDO_TABLESPACE no Banco de dados setando o nome da nova tablespace.
        ALTER SYSTEM SET UNDO_TABLESPACE= SCOPE=BOTH;

        *Obs: Caso opte por fazer a recriação da TEMP, não se esqueça de que se alguns usuários estiverem logado eles podem estar usando-a, e por isso o comando de Alter pode não funcionar, verifique se ninguem esta usando a sua temp antiga, caso positivo recrie e altere o database para assumir a nova online, e todos usuários passaram a utilizar essa nova ( lembre-se que temp é descartavel e pode facilmente ser eliminada e recriada.)

        Abcs.

        David

        #85834
        mpvargas
        Participante

          Valeu amigo.
          Obrigado.

        Visualizando 3 posts - 1 até 3 (de 3 do total)
        • Você deve fazer login para responder a este tópico.